This course is intended to provide students in nontechnical fields with the fundamentals of physics. Topics includemechanics, energy, fluids, thermodynamics, optics, and nuclear physics. Laboratory experiments complement the lecturematerial and provide work on report writing skills. Not for credit for students who have credit in PH-110, PH-113 or PT-110. (coreq:MA-127)
